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
chinese-english
>
"puppetize" in English
English translation for "
puppetize
"
使傀儡化
Similar Words:
"puppet therapy" English translation
,
"puppet valve" English translation
,
"puppet-head phenomenon" English translation
,
"puppeteer" English translation
,
"puppetheadcentre" English translation
,
"puppetoon" English translation
,
"puppetry" English translation
,
"puppets" English translation
,
"puppi" English translation
,
"puppin" English translation